Observations on Karen's Wine Tasting Evening:
I am a National Wine Judge (amateur) of 40 years standing and have visited many wine areas of France but particularly enjoyed our Bordeaux wine trip, where we tasted the elite of wines. This evening brought back happy memories of our visit.
Jean Baptiste Cremant - A good, sparkling, refreshing wine ideal for an aperitif
Chateau Mayne Pargade 2010 - A lovely balance/crisp/fresh/ not too acidic, nice aroma of citrus
Chateau Meyney, St Estephe 2006 - Velvety smooth, lovely fruity nose, intense flavour of blackcurrants, lovely aftertaste
Chateau Gloria, St Julien 2008 - A well structured wine with slight herbs on the nose, smooth and fruity with blackcurrant and cherries, could taste the oak which I like
Chateau La Tour du Pin St Emilion 2006 - A supreme wine with a vibrant intense flavour, full bodied, smooth, well balanced, good blend of grapes with the Merlot softening it, a lovely bouquet and berry fruits coming through, the best wine of the evening
Saint Helene Sauternes 2004 - Not too heavy or over sweet, apricot citrus taste with hints of honey, a fine dessert wine. We had a good selection of pates/cheeses and nuts with the red wines and finished the Sauternes with homemade truffles which were an excellent accompniment.
This wqas a great opportunity to taste some fine wines in discerning company and everyone agreed that the St Emilion was exceptional.
